Tips for Finding Dallas Country Club Visa Sponsorship Jobs USA

Target roles in golf operations and club management

Dallas Country Club's sponsorship activity is concentrated in specialized club roles, golf professionals, turf management, and hospitality leadership. Focus your application on positions requiring niche expertise that's harder to fill domestically, where sponsorship is more readily considered.

Understand which visa types the club actually uses

The club has sponsored H-1B, Green Card, TN, and F-1 OPT and CPT workers. Knowing this helps you present yourself as a fit for their existing processes rather than asking them to explore unfamiliar territory.

Highlight credentials that justify sponsorship

Private clubs sponsoring H-1B workers need to show the role qualifies as a specialty occupation. A degree in sports management, turfgrass science, or hospitality management strengthens your case significantly over general experience alone.

Use OPT or CPT as a foot in the door

Dallas Country Club has sponsored F-1 OPT and CPT workers, making it a realistic option for international students. Starting on OPT gives the club time to evaluate you before committing to H-1B sponsorship in a future cycle.

Time your outreach around hiring cycles in the club industry

Private clubs in Texas typically ramp up hiring ahead of their fall and spring seasons. Reaching out or applying in late summer or early winter puts you in front of hiring managers before roles are urgently filled. Research the club's operational structure before applying

Dallas Country Club operates departments ranging from golf and fitness to food and beverage. Understanding which department aligns with your background lets you tailor your application and speak directly to the operational needs driving each team's hiring decisions.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does Dallas Country Club sponsor H-1B visas?

Yes, Dallas Country Club has sponsored H-1B visas for international workers. The club's H-1B sponsorship is concentrated in specialized roles where a relevant bachelor's degree is a genuine requirement, such as golf operations, turfgrass management, and club administration. If you're targeting an H-1B with this employer, make sure your degree field directly aligns with the job responsibilities.

Which visa types does Dallas Country Club sponsor?

Dallas Country Club sponsors a range of visa types including H-1B, Green Card (EB-2 and EB-3), TN visa, and F-1 OPT and CPT. This breadth makes the club a viable option for international workers at different career stages, from students completing degrees to experienced professionals seeking long-term U.S. work authorization or a path to permanent residency.

Which departments or roles at Dallas Country Club are most likely to be sponsored?

Sponsorship at private clubs like Dallas Country Club tends to be concentrated in roles requiring specialized, verifiable expertise, golf professionals, golf course superintendents, and hospitality management positions are the most common candidates. Roles that require a specific degree field and where qualified U.S. workers are genuinely scarce are where club employers are most willing to go through the sponsorship process.

How do I apply to Dallas Country Club if I need visa sponsorship?

Start by identifying open roles that match your background and degree field, then apply through the club's official careers page. In your application and any outreach, make clear that you're seeking sponsorship and explain why your qualifications are a strong fit for the specific role. How do I know if Dallas Country Club is actively hiring sponsored workers right now?

The best indicator is whether the club has active job postings in your field combined with a sponsorship history in that visa category. Sponsorship activity at private clubs can be seasonal, so checking for openings during peak hiring periods, typically ahead of spring and fall seasons, improves your chances of finding relevant roles.
